Nile Ferry - Fishing Village

"Fishing Village" is a misnomer if it brings to your mind images of thatched huts and dug-out canoes. This is a village with six-story apartment buildings made from reinforced concrete. I say fishing village because fishing is what most of the village residents do and it is the reason the village is here and has been here for a long, long, long time. This village (and Damietta, which is just up river) have been here for thousands of years - like, since the dawn of human civilization. Remember that humankind (Lucy) started in Africa and first  developed plant cultivation and proto-civilizations along the Niger, Congo and Nile River valleys. So, has this fishing village been here for 8,000 years - or longer?
